DBA Data[Home] [Help]

PACKAGE: APPS.DDR_WEBSERVICES_PUB

Source


1 PACKAGE ddr_webservices_pub AUTHID CURRENT_USER AS
2 /* $Header: ddrpcwss.pls 120.0 2008/02/16 02:47:07 vbhave noship $ */
3 
4  -- Start of comments
5  -- API name     : get_dsr_fact_aggr
6  -- Type:  Public
7  -- Pre-reqs: None.
8  -- Function: to get aggregate data from DSR facts
9  -- Parameters:
10  -- IN    :
11  --  p_api_version         IN NUMBER Required
12  --  p_mfg_org_cd          IN VARCHAR2 Required
13  --      Manufaturer organization code
14  --  p_org_dim_lvl_cd      IN VARCHAR2
15  --      Identifies the organization hierarchy level code
16  --  p_org_lvl_val         IN VARCHAR2
17  --      Organization hierarchy level code value
18  --  p_exp_org_level       IN VARCHAR2
19  --      expected aggregation level of organization hierarchy
20  --  p_loc_dim_lvl_cd      IN VARCHAR2
21  --      Identifies the location hierarchy level code
22  --  p_loc_lvl_val         IN VARCHAR2
23  --      Location hierarchy level code
24  --  p_exp_loc_level       IN VARCHAR2
25  --      Expected aggregation level of location hierarchy
26  --  p_item_dim_lvl_cd     IN VARCHAR2
27  --  p_item_lvl_val        IN VARCHAR2
28  --  p_exp_item_level      IN VARCHAR2
29  --  p_time_dim_lvl_cd     IN VARCHAR2
30  --  p_time_lvl_val        IN VARCHAR2
31  --  p_exp_time_level      IN VARCHAR2
32  --  p_fact_code           IN VARCHAR2
33  --  p_attribute1          IN VARCHAR2
34  --  p_attribute2          IN VARCHAR2
35  --  p_attribute3          IN VARCHAR2
36  --  p_attribute4          IN VARCHAR2
37  --  p_attribute5          IN VARCHAR2
38  -- Version: Current version1.0
39  --   Initial version 1.0
40  -- End of comments
41 
42  PROCEDURE ddr_fact_aggr_prc(p_api_version      IN  NUMBER,
43                              p_job_id           IN  NUMBER,
44                              p_mfg_org_cd       IN  VARCHAR2,
45                              p_org_cd           IN  VARCHAR2,
46                              p_org_dim_lvl_cd   IN  VARCHAR2,
47                              p_org_lvl_val      IN  VARCHAR2,
48                              p_exp_org_level    IN  VARCHAR2,
49                              p_loc_dim_lvl_cd   IN  VARCHAR2,
50                              p_loc_lvl_val      IN  VARCHAR2,
51                              p_exp_loc_level    IN  VARCHAR2,
52                              p_item_dim_lvl_cd  IN  VARCHAR2,
53                              p_item_lvl_val     IN  VARCHAR2,
54                              p_exp_item_level   IN  VARCHAR2,
55                              p_time_dim_lvl_cd  IN  VARCHAR2,
56                              p_time_lvl_val     IN  VARCHAR2,
57                              p_exp_time_level   IN  VARCHAR2,
58                              p_fact_code        IN  VARCHAR2,
59                              p_attribute1       IN  VARCHAR2,
60                              p_attribute2       IN  VARCHAR2,
61                              p_attribute3       IN  VARCHAR2,
62                              p_attribute4       IN  VARCHAR2,
63                              p_attribute5       IN  VARCHAR2);
64 
65  -- Start of comments
66  -- API name     : get_dsr_fact_details
67  -- Type:  Public
68  -- Pre-reqs: None.
69  -- Function: to get detailed data from DSR facts
70  -- Parameters:
71  -- IN    :
72  --  p_api_version       IN NUMBERRequired
73  --  p_mfg_org_cd        IN VARCHAR2Required
74  --       Manufaturer organization code
75  --  p_org_dim_lvl_cd    IN VARCHAR2
76  --       Identifies the organization hierarchy level code
77  --  p_org_cd            IN VARCHAR2
78  --       Organization hierarchy level code value
79  --  p_loc_dim_lvl_cd    IN VARCHAR2
80  --       Identifies the location hierarchy level code
81  --  p_loc_cd            IN VARCHAR2
82  --       Location hierarchy level code
83  --  p_item_dim_lvl_cd   IN VARCHAR2
84  --  p_item_cd           IN VARCHAR2
85  --  p_time_dim_lvl_cd   IN VARCHAR2
86  --  p_time_cd           IN VARCHAR2
87  --  p_fact_code         IN VARCHAR2
88  --  p_attribute1        IN VARCHAR2
89  --  p_attribute2        IN VARCHAR2
90  --  p_attribute3        IN VARCHAR2
91  --  p_attribute4        IN VARCHAR2
92  --  p_attribute5        IN VARCHAR2
93  -- Version: Current version1.0
94  --   Initial version 1.0
95  -- End of comments
96 
97  PROCEDURE ddr_fact_details_prc(p_api_version     IN  NUMBER,
98                                 p_job_id          IN  NUMBER,
99                                 p_mfg_org_cd      IN  VARCHAR2,
100                                 p_org_cd          IN  VARCHAR2,
101                                 p_org_dim_lvl_cd  IN  VARCHAR2,
102                                 p_org_lvl_val     IN  VARCHAR2,
103                                 p_loc_dim_lvl_cd  IN  VARCHAR2,
104                                 p_loc_lvl_val     IN  VARCHAR2,
105                                 p_item_dim_lvl_cd IN  VARCHAR2,
106                                 p_item_lvl_val    IN  VARCHAR2,
107                                 p_time_dim_lvl_cd IN  VARCHAR2,
108                                 p_time_lvl_val    IN  VARCHAR2,
109                                 p_fact_code       IN  VARCHAR2,
110                                 p_attribute1      IN  VARCHAR2,
111                                 p_attribute2      IN  VARCHAR2,
112                                 p_attribute3      IN  VARCHAR2,
113                                 p_attribute4      IN  VARCHAR2,
114                                 p_attribute5      IN  VARCHAR2);
115 
116  -- Start of comments
117  -- API name     : get_sys_var_val
118  -- Type:  Private
119  -- Pre-reqs: None.
120  -- Function: to wget the variable from system variable table
121  -- Parameters:
122  -- IN    :
123  -- p_sys_var
124  --       system variable name
125  -- OUT      :
126  -- x_sys_var_val
127  --       system variable value
128  -- Version: Current version1.0
129  --   Initial version 1.0
130  -- End of comments
131  PROCEDURE get_sys_var_val(p_sys_var       IN  VARCHAR2,
132                            x_return_status OUT NOCOPY VARCHAR2,
133                            x_msg_count     OUT NOCOPY NUMBER,
134                            x_msg_data      OUT NOCOPY VARCHAR2,
135                            x_sys_var_val   OUT NOCOPY VARCHAR2);
136 
137 END;